Responsibilities:
Collects blood samples ensuring proper patient identification and labeling of samples.

Follows hospital p! olicies and procedures for transporting/delivering samples to ! laboratory.

Maintains strict quality control for procedures.

May perform special tests such as clotting time, bleeding time and glucose tolerance tests and report test results.

Maintains records of tests performed and blood samples taken.

Maintains needed equipment and supplies.

Provides age and culturally appropriate care.

Orients and mentors new staff members.

Follows Standard Precautions using personal protective equipment as required.
